The podcast analyzes America's intervention in Venezuela, triggered by the seizure of President Maduro, and its broader implications for the region. It highlights the clinical military operation led by the U.S., drawing parallels to the 1989 Panama invasion but noting key differences in scale and effectiveness. The discussion explores Trump's potential motivations, including projecting power, accessing Venezuela's oil reserves, and appearing strong. It also examines the surprising choice of Maduro's VP, Delsi Rodriguez, as a partner in Venezuela's transition, sidelining the opposition. Furthermore, the podcast touches on the gaming industry's expected recovery in 2026, driven by the release of Grand Theft Auto 6, new hardware, and AI advancements.
